For best outcomes, you wish to aim for concerning 60-70% wetness level. The easiest test for this is to squeeze a handful as difficult as you can. At the excellent moisture degrees which is just under 70% that handful need to barely yield one drop of liquid. pH in a worm bin is pretty easy to maintain.
The Indian Blue is voracious, yet additionally prefers a warmer environment and it additionally shows a tendency to run away the bin. The red wiggler is a sturdy worm and isn't as picky regarding its climate. I like to call it the Ford Taurus of vermicomposting worms; you will not brag to your hardcore composting buddies that you possess them, however they will offer you well.

When the heavy walleyes carry on to the big-water shoals in the late summertime, attempt going after them with a bucktail jig and a 1-inch pinch of nightcrawler. The lure covers the hook factor, deflects weeds, and uses a taste of target. With nothing dangling or i loved this flapping, it remains secure despite current, casts, or enthusiastic panfish.
Whether you're wading or fishing from a watercraft, drifting worms is just one of the wonderful looking strategies for bigger rivers. For trout, a spade-dug, 4-inch yard worm is the best dimension; for bass, walleyes, and steelhead, a nightcrawler may be a much better choice. The key is to drift the bait via feeding and holding locations due to the fact that fish in current are not mosting likely to chase down the lure, as they may in still water.

Yet increasing your very own lure suggests you can slide out of your home and struck the pond prior to Mom comes homejust like in the old days. Here's exactly how to keep a worm box: Cut a sheet of CDX-grade plywood, which is made with water-resistant glues, to your measurements. Accomplish with each other and drill a dozen 12-inch holes in the base for drain.

Load it with shredded newspaper, leaves, peat moss, and dirt. Moisten lightly. Cover and let sit for a week. Add a few hundred worms and feed them 2 times a week. Keep the bed linen moist however not wet. On the menu: lettuce, fruit and veggie waste, and the periodic nongreasy surplus.
Just like veggie scraps, you can take your made use of coffee premises and add them to a worm box. Worms love eating coffee grounds.
